The Capital District Regional Planning Commission (CDRPC) is a regional planning and resource center serving Albany, Rensselaer, Saratoga and Schenectady counties. CDRPC provides objective analysis of data, trends, opportunities and challenges relevant to the region's economic development and planning communities. CDRPC serves the best interests of the public and private sectors by promoting intergovernmental cooperation; communicating, collaborating and facilitating regional initiatives; and sharing information and fostering dialogues on solutions to regional problems.
